Which gaseous giants did Renaissance scientists such as Galileo know about?
Anna007 [38]

The correct answer is:

a. Jupiter

Explanation:

In 1610, Galileo Galilei turned his rudimentary telescope on Jupiter and understood that it had 4 large moons orbiting it: Io, Europa, Ganymede, and Callisto. This was an amazing discovery because it explained that Earth was not the center of the Universe as champions of the geocentric view assumed.

Which of the following is true about the cell theory?
Yuliya22 [10]

Answer:

D. All cells must be reproduced by another cell.

Explanation:

The cell theory has a couple key components, which are as follows:

#1. Cells are the basic unit of life.

#2. Cells have hereditary data that is passed down to their offspring.

#3. All cells come from preexisting cells.

#4. All organisms, both unicellular and multicellular, are made of one or more cells.

#5. Energy flows through cells.

#6. All cells have a similar composition.
